Abstract:

Background

Chronic non-specific low back pain (CNLBP) is a highly prevalent musculoskeletal disease worldwide, which severely impairs patients' quality of life. Most existing studies primarily focus on biomechanical improvements while neglecting the modulatory role of the central nervous system in pain perception. From three perspectives-neurophysiology, biomechanics, and integrated traditional Chinese and Western medicine-this study aims to explore novel strategies for the prevention and treatment of CNLBP.

Objective

To compare the clinical efficacy of manual therapy (tendon-regulating and bone-setting ) combined with dynamic neuromuscular stabilization (DNS) for patients with chronic non-specific low back pain.

Methods

A total of 72 chronic non-specific low back pain (CNLBP) patients admitted to the Tendon Injury Outpatient Department of the First Clinical Medical College, Anhui University of Chinese Medicine from August 2024 to August 2025 were randomly divided into two groups (1∶1) via a computer-generated random number table, with 36 cases each. Three patients withdrew due to personal reasons (1 in the experimental group, 2 in the control group). The control group received sham manipulation plus DNS training (3 times/week for 4 weeks), while the experimental group received tendon-regulating and bone-setting manipulation plus DNS training (2 times/week for 4 weeks). Visual Analogue Scale (VAS), Roland-Morris Disability Questionnaire (RMQ), Pain Catastrophizing Scale (PCS) scores, and surface electromyography (sEMG) co-contraction ratio (CCR) of lumbar and abdominal muscles were compared before and after treatment, with adverse events monitored.

Results

Before treatment, there were no significant differences in the baseline data between the two groups (P>0.05). After treatment, the VAS score, RMQ score, PCS and its subscale scores, as well as the surface electromyography CCR of the lumbocrural and abdominal muscles in both groups were significantly improved compared with those before treatment (P<0.05); moreover, the degree of improvement in the experimental group was significantly superior to that in the control group (P<0.05).

Conclusion

Tendon-regulating and bone-setting manipulation combined with DNS can effectively alleviate pain, improve functional impairment and pain catastrophizing thinking, enhance muscle co-contraction function, and show good safety. Its clinical efficacy is superior to that of DNS monotherapy.

摘要:

背景

慢性非特异性腰痛(CNLBP)是全球高发的肌肉骨骼系统疾病,严重影响患者的生活质量。现有研究多聚焦生物力学改善,而忽视了中枢神经的疼痛调控作用。本研究从神经生理、生物力学、中西医结合三维视角切入,探索CNLBP的防治新思路。

目的

比较理筋正骨手法联合动态神经肌肉稳定技术(DNS)治疗CNLBP的临床疗效。

方法

选取2024年8月—2025年8月来自安徽中医药大学第一临床医学院筋伤门诊收治的CNLBP患者72例,按照计算机随机数字表法进行1∶1分组,分为试验组(n=36)和对照组(n=36),其中3例因个人原因放弃参与研究(试验组1例,对照组2例)。对照组接受假手法+DNS训练,3次/周,共治疗4周,试验组接受理筋正骨手法治疗+DNS训练,2次/周,共治疗4周。比较两组患者治疗前后疼痛视觉模拟量表(VAS)评分、Roland-Morris功能障碍问卷(RMQ)评分、疼痛灾难化量表(PCS)评分及腰腹部肌肉表面肌电(sEMG)协同收缩率(CCR),并监测不良事件。

结果

治疗前,两组患者基线资料比较差异无统计学意义(P>0.05);治疗后两组患者VAS评分、RMQ评分、PCS及各分量表评分和sEMG的CCR均较治疗前显著改善(P<0.05),且试验组改善程度均显著优于对照组(P<0.05)。

结论

理筋正骨手法联合DNS治疗CNLBP可有效缓解疼痛,改善功能障碍及疼痛灾难化思维,并提升肌肉协同收缩功能,且安全性良好,疗效优于单纯DNS治疗。
